Output 7e63c26dd39bda11cdc122767735340787238121790d6b58bf275a1568e951e0:0

value
163282729
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d58ee70fbba4bbb0c860607930e01ae028f158bd OP_EQUAL
address
3MAD3T1SmZuKkT4qZ84pAnCDR2RBrz3duG
transaction
7e63c26dd39bda11cdc122767735340787238121790d6b58bf275a1568e951e0
spent
true